Output 502f66a99a3304345e36152d714965fe0d35daa850707077657dfd3a2ebc9bd8:11

value
1117560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b5df46c3603577112c54648606993acede1e8c OP_EQUAL
address
3AnEhEbBppmVcb29WNQYA6AzpDZkpVFG8D
transaction
502f66a99a3304345e36152d714965fe0d35daa850707077657dfd3a2ebc9bd8